Tradebe Environmental Services is a global leader in environmental services with US Headquarters in Merrillville, IN. Tradebe was founded in 1984 with the vision of helping industrial and chemical companies manage the increasing complexity of the waste they generate, ensuring safety for the people and the environment. Today, we continue to innovate and evolve as we maintain our firm commitment to propelling the circular economy and creating a more sustainable world. We actively contribute by managing all kinds of environmental liabilities in a safe and sustainable manner, focusing on reusing or recycling raw materials and energy, and being dedicated to meeting our customers' environmental goals. In the United States, Tradebe Environmental Services has 30 sites and serves customers from a broad range of markets, from petrochemicals to aerospace and hospitals, with unparalleled safety and quality standards.

Main Purpose

Tradebe Environmental Service is seeking a Plant Manager to manager all aspects of plant production operations.

The role

Primary Responsibilities (Essential Functions):

  • Assigns work to production crews and supervises their activities throughout the shift.
  • Audits crews’ performance for quality, quantity, safety conformance and utilization of resources to ensure maximum effectiveness
  • Continuously improve all aspects of health, safety and environmental performance
  • Manages staff in cooperation with Human Resources Department including onboarding, termination of employment, and career development
  • Monitors production schedules and progress to coordinate work between shifts
  • Reviews schedule board, shift reports, procedures and records for receiving, handling, storing, packaging and transporting materials to ensure accuracy, safety, efficiency and compliance with all applicable regulations, company policies, and Facility Operating Permits
  • Conducts activities to protect the wellbeing of employees, the public and the environment to ensure compliance with preventative measures by inspecting production area and equipment
  • Properly completing required inspection forms, identifying regulatory compliance and maintenance problems and implementing appropriate corrective actions
  • Enforces and monitors safety rules and practices to ensure a safe and healthy work environmental for all personnel
  • Ensures all personnel are knowledgeable about any potential or known hazards and takes all necessary precautions. Oversees Plant Safety Committee and conducts crew Safety Meetings.
  • Assists in presentation of personnel training programs by providing on-the-job training and by providing instruction
  • Reports and responds to plant emergencies. Performs published Contingency Plan Emergency Response procedures and acts as Alternate Emergency if appointed. When accidents or incidents occur identifies the cause, reviews and amends procedures as necessary and communicates finding to personnel
  • Develops waste profile sheets on in-plant generated wastes. Coordinates outgoing loads and ships materials in compliance with operational procedures and regulatory regulations
  • Performs other reasonably related tasks as assigned by management
